Even cancer patients are recovering from Kovid-19 without any trouble!

Bangalore: Many cancer patients in the state who have been infected with corona are experiencing recovery from infection with no complications.

For the past two months, Fortis Hospital’s cancer specialists have been discussing the treatment of coronally infected cancer patients. Forty-four cancer patients are currently infected at Fortis Hospital, of which three are over the age of 50 and one is 35 years old.

We have discussed many issues, including treating infected cancer patients. We have also had discussions about modifying chemotherapy. However, even after the chemotherapy was continued for the infected, the medical report found that patients with non-cancer were recovering from the infection, said Fortis Hospital physician Vivek Beltoor

Every patient has a different type of cancer. Lung Cancer, Lymphoma, Breast Cancer and Bowel Cancer. Both chemotherapy and Covid-19 were known to cause worsening of the patient’s condition. Immunity is low in cancer patients. Even cancer patients who are infected are recovering from infection as normal. Having said that, recovery is good even when immunity is low.

A similar discussion was also held by cancer specialists at Vikram Hospital. Dr Niti Raizada Awaku of Vikram Hospital said that there was discussion on whether intravenous therapy should be changed to oral chemo and once or twice a week.

However, there have been developments in cancer patients recovering from infections, just like the common ones. “Studies have shown that immunotherapy for coronary artery cancer patients has yielded good results, however, we have stopped using bone marrow trans’plant therapy. Now we will restart again.
